Before a vaccine is licensed in the USA, the Food and Drug Administration (FDA) reviews it for safety and effectiveness. The CDC then reviews all studies again, as well as the American Academy of Pediatrics and the American Academy of Family Physicians. Every lot of vaccine is tested before administration to the public, and the FDA regularly inspects vaccine manufacturers' facilities.

Though Candida and Aspergillus species are the most common fungal pathogens causing invasive fungal disease in the immunocompromised, infections due to previously uncommon hyaline and dematiaceous filamentous fungi are occurring more often today. Rare fungal infections, once accurately diagnosed, may require surgical debridement, immunotherapy, and newer antifungals used singly or in combination with older antifungals, on a case-by-case basis.

The first monoclonal antibodies were made exclusively from mouse cells. Some are now fully human, which means they are likely to be safer and may be more effective than older monoclonal antibodies.

Warfarin was developed as a consequence of the study of a strange bleeding disorder that suddenly occurred in cattle on the northern prairies of the United States in the early 1900s.
